jfinal ajax post方式提交 后台接收不到数据bug处理及解析

2019独角兽企业重金招聘Python工程师标准>>> hot3.png

遇到一个很奇葩的问题,ajax用Post方式提交,本地可以,线上后台接收不到数据,网上各种方法都试过了还是不行。
最后在高级开发的指引下,发现是线上tomacat里面的maxPostSize设置为0,这个是之前因为表单图片过大在网上找的方法,设置为无限。然后埋下了这个坑。jdk1.6之前才是0,1.7以上应该设置为-1。困扰了一天半的bug解决

总结:在网上的攻略只适用于当时的环境和版本,由环境和版本可以引发各种奇葩的问题,且行且珍惜。
遇到本地和线上代码一致,但是访问不到的问题时,可以逐步的将线上的搭建环境一步一步的搬到本地测试,最后找出问题所在。

转载于:https://my.oschina.net/u/3559695/blog/1545492

你可能感兴趣的:(jfinal ajax post方式提交 后台接收不到数据bug处理及解析)